The Rise of Skywalker's Richard E. Grant Joins Loki Series


Richard E. Grant had just landed a huge role when he was cast as General Pryde in The Rise of Skywalker, but now it looks like he's moving on from Star Wars and is now starring in a Marvel series.

According to Discussing Film, Grant has now been cast in Disney+'s upcoming Loki series. We don't have any details on who he'll play yet, but some are guessing that Pryde could be playing Kang the Conqueror, who is said to be making his debut in the show.

In the comics, Kang is a time-traveler who uses his knowledge of the past and future for domination. He's one of Marvel's most notorious villains. What's also interesting though, is that there's a young version of Kang that tried to escape his evil future, and went back to the past and became a young Avenger in the form of Iron Lad.

Again, Grant playing Kang is just a guess, but if he's going to play someone in a series, he may as well play a good villain. He certainly has the experience, and Marvel is still short when it comes to the villain department.

For now, the Loki series is still undergoing production. Hopefully, the Coronavirus Outbreak won't hinder shooting moving forward. Even The Falcon and The Winter Soldier had shut down production in Prague to make keep everyone safe from the spreading virus.

For now, Loki is set to hit Disney+ in the spring of 2021.
